PROPERTY FROM THE QINGXIANG LOU COLLECTION (LOTS 1363-1365)The present owner of the Qingxiang Lou Collection, Zhou Weiru (b. 1931), is an artist, collector, and former student and collaborator of Huang Junbi (1898-1991). Born in Ningbo in 1931, Zhou was acquainted with many celebrated artists at a young age and subsequently studied ink painting, specialising in the subjects of bamboo and orchid with Gu Qingyao (1896-1978) in 1954 and Gao Yihong (1908-1982) since 1957. In 1961, when Zhou had learned painting for seven years, she was introduced to Huang by Feng Bichi (1916-2009), who was pursuing her painting studies under the mentorship of Zhang Daqian (1899-1983). The elegance and grace with which Zhou depicted bamboos were much admired and praised by Huang, who also collaborated with her on various occasions.
